Yeah it helps to have a route for External, and obviously you'll need one for scoring. Personally I sat in score attack routing it until I had it down before making any real attempts at clearing. The most difficult section is probably the end with the worms and small ships, but actually the shots are all aimed so you can just slowly tap dodge around the edges of the screen and change directions between waves. The real difficulty comes from taking advantage of scoring.

I haven't really been using the evolution burst at all, one time I tried to use it a bit on the first stage and by the end of the stage my score was about 3 million less than normal, due to it draining your e-shots. Maybe I'm doing it wrong but it doesn't seem much use for scoring, do you use it much yourself (apart from bosses)?
I would say the primary use is speed killing boss phases and getting red gems from the shame breaks. But to be honest the actual score value of red gems compared to gold seems a bit negligible outside of really really high tier scoring. Standard multiplier building is far more important. But even in a survival run those speed kills are really helpful on certain boss phases, like 4-3 or 5-3.
As for the main game there are definitely uses for it, but you have to be really careful with the timing so that the burst startup doesnt kill anything and the bust ends right before a Sol tower for an instant recharge. It's actually extremely difficult to do, and the scoring difference might not be worth it. Even myself, I'm aware that the opportunity is there, but I tend not to risk it.
That said there
is one situation where you will want to utilize it a lot. Specifically,
after you max out the multiplier (20.00). At that point you no longer have any reason to conserve magic (assuming you are good enough to survive without your S3), so you should be bursting before every large wave in order to get red gems. Remember when you do it that you get red gems even with your main shot as long as you are evolved, so don't just plow through your magic thoughtlessly.
With Lilith there are only two points where I reach 20.00 and start going crazy with evolution, the last section of stage 3, and from the beginning of the stage 5 castle all the way to the end. Other characters/setups though can max out more quickly and evolve more often than I can.
